Handover note — sealed exam papers, Hollis Institute

Hi Devra,

Taking over from me Friday: the sealed exam papers for the Hollis Institute's autumn sitting are in the locked cabinet behind my desk, still in their tamper-evident wrap from Quillmark Print. Do not open or re-band them for any reason; the seals must arrive intact. A vetted courier from Laneward Secure collects at 07:45 sharp. The confidential instruction governing the courier hand-over appears immediately below.

dispatch memo: the sorius tamius courier leaves the praeth ledger at gate 4873 under passcode 928014

Heads up — the humidity sensors in the Bramblewick site drift upward roughly 0.3% per week, and the controller compensates by re-sampling more often as drift grows. That re-sampling is what's eating our message budget: each drifted sensor can triple its publish rate before recalibration kicks in. Plan broker capacity for the worst week of the calibration cycle, not the average. If paging fires on queue depth, compare against these thresholds before escalating. Current compensation constants follow.

tuning table, kawep-tawif:
CAPS = {
    "olidor": 80,
    "belion": 7,
    "quenys": 225,
    "druox": 839,
    "fraath": 482,
}

# Brindlemoss ingest is chatty; sampling keeps Logvault sane.
# SAMPLE_RATE=0.05 in prod, 1.0 only for live debugging.
# Bump rate only during an incident, revert within the hour.
# On-call: changes here need no restart; SIGHUP the shipper.
# The shipper also authenticates to Logvault, and its token must be set on the very next line.

sealed setting: RELAY_SECRET3=a28

**14:22 — Regression confirmed.** Heads up, plugin authors: this is when we pinned down the Quillbase query planner regression. A cost-model tweak in 5.8 made the planner prefer nested loops for any join touching a plugin-provided virtual table, which tanked latency for basically everyone using the Fennwick connector pattern. If your users saw 10x slowdowns, this was it, not your code. We rolled back the cost change and cut a hotfix. The hotfix build is identified by the token below.

build token for tawif-bahip: htk31_68bba16e1afabfef4ecc69408c06f16